Slim Fit EHS ClimateHub Units with EHS Mono R32 HT Quiet Offer Exceptional Performance and Enhance Home Heating
Samsung Electronics is expanding its offerings in the North American market with a suite of Air to Water Heat Pumps, first introduced in Europe. These new Slim Fit EHS ClimateHub indoor units, alongside the EHS Mono R32 HT Quiet outdoor unit, promise to revolutionize home heating.
A New Consumer Experience
Samsung will showcase two types of Slim Fit EHS ClimateHub indoor units at CES 2025: the ClimateHub Mono and the Hydro Unit Mono. The ClimateHub Mono comes with an integrated water tank, while the Hydro Unit Mono is a wall-mounted unit without a tank. Accompanying these, the EHS Mono R32 HT Quiet outdoor unit, designed for low noise and using R32 refrigerant, will also enter the market.

Both indoor units feature a 7-inch AI Home screen, enhancing user convenience through intuitive control of temperature settings and monitoring of energy usage. Additionally, users can control other SmartThings-connected appliances and track the status of connected solar photovoltaic (PV) systems.
Slim Fit Design for Versatile Installation
The compact design of these units allows for versatile installation in various spaces, including multi-unit dwellings and apartments. Measuring 600mm and 350mm in depth, respectively, the ClimateHub Mono and Hydro Unit Mono are slim but include essential components like magnetic filters, three-way valves, and an expansion vessel for efficient space heating.
Technologies for Efficient Heating
The indoor ClimateHub’s tank coil design and high-insulation layers reduce thermal loss during water heating. The EHS Mono R32 HT Quiet outdoor unit is engineered to perform reliably in temperatures as low as -30°C, using advanced Scroll Compressor and Flash Injection Technology.

This advanced design ensures 100% heating performance at -25°C and consistent hot water delivery up to 70°C even at -15°C.
AI Energy Mode for Energy Efficiency
User can further enhance their energy efficiency with AI Energy Mode. When connected to SmartThings Energy, this feature can reduce energy consumption by up to 17%, optimizing both space heating and water heating.
Availability
Samsung introduced the EHS lineup in 2009, currently available in over 40 European countries. The EHS Mono R32 HT Quiet and new Slim Fit EHS ClimateHub units will be available in the North American market next year.

[1] AI Home, a 7-inch LCD screen, offers various features through AI-based algorithms that may be periodically updated. Accuracy of these algorithms may vary.
[2] The noise level of 35dB(A) is measured 3 meters from the front of the outdoor unit in an anechoic room with an outside temperature of 7°C. Actual noise levels may vary based on environmental conditions and use.
[3] R32 has a Global Warming Potential (GWP) of 675.
[4] Product features may be subject to change at the time of launch.
[5] Wi-Fi connection and a Samsung account are required for AI Home features.
[6] PV monitoring requires a connection between the EHS and PV system, accessible via the PV function in AI Home.
[7] Control of SmartThings-connected appliances requires a Samsung account and Wi-Fi connection.
[8] Dimensions: ClimateHub Mono = 600(W) x 1,850(H) x 598(D)mm, Hydro Unit Mono = 530(W) x 840(H) x 350(D)mm.
[9] The ClimateHub Mono model AE200***MP*/** is 600mm deep, subject to change post-launch.
[10] The Hydro Unit Mono model AE*****YDEG/** is 350mm deep, subject to change post-launch.
[11] 100% heating performance at -25°C with leaving water temperature of 55°C (excluding 12kW and 14kW single-phase models).
[12] Performance based on 55°C leaving water temperature, not available for 12kW and 14kW single-phase models.
[13] Leaving water temperature of 55°C under outdoor temperatures ranging from -15°C to 43°C, depending on usage conditions.
[14] Wi-Fi connection and Samsung account required for AI Energy mode.
[15] Internal testing shows up to 40% reduction in sanitary hot water supply energy and 10% in space heating with AI Energy mode, results may vary by model.
